#717e0f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#717e0f is composed of 44.3% red, 49.4% green and 5.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 10.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 88.1% yellow and 50.6% black. It has a hue angle of 67 degrees, a saturation of 78.7% and a lightness of 27.6%. #717e0f color hex could be obtained by blending #e2fc1e with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#666600.

Shades and Tints of #717e0f

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030300 is the darkest color, while #fcfdf1 is the lightest one.

Tones of #717e0f

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#474845 is the less saturated color, while #798904 is the most saturated one.
